The gospel of eve is an almost entirely lost text from the new testament apocrypha, which may be the same as the also lost gospel of perfection the only known content from it are a few quotations by epiphanius panarion, 26, a church father who criticised how the borborites used it to justify free love, by practicing coitus interruptus and eating semen as a religious act.
